    Hastings property market: what you will actually be buying

    Expect a spread of semi-detached family homes, period conversions and new-build apartment schemes, with terraces concentrated in the older inner areas. Tenant demand is underpinned by commuters using the town's rail and road links, local employment in services, healthcare and logistics, supported by a population of around 95,000. On the average £295,000 purchase, a 5.5% gross yield implies roughly £1,352 per calendar month in rent — a useful sanity check when you are reviewing a listing.     Best areas in Hastings for rental yield

    Yields vary widely street by street. These are the broad area types investors focus on in Hastings, with indicative gross yield ranges against the 5.5% town average.

    Inner Hastings / city-centre fringe

    5.9–6.9%

    Older terraces and converted flats close to the centre. Typically the strongest gross yields in Hastings, with higher tenant turnover and more management input.

    Hastings employment corridor

    5.7–6.5%

    Streets serving the main hospitals, industrial estates and business parks. Reliable working-tenant demand and steady void periods.

    Established Hastings suburbs

    4.7–5.6%

    Semi-detached family stock. Lower headline yields but longer tenancies, lower arrears and better capital growth prospects over a five-year hold.

    Hastings commuter belt and outlying villages

    4.3–5.3%

    Priced at a premium for station access. Yields are the thinnest in the area, but tenant quality and demand are the most resilient.

    Who Hastings suits

    Standard buy-to-let

    Workable

    5.5% gross is around the UK average. Single-lets work in Hastings, but the numbers depend on the rate you secure — stress-test before offering.

    HMO / rent by the room

    Consider carefully

    With a population of 95,000, sharer demand in Hastings is limited. HMO conversions are higher risk here than a standard family let.

    First-time landlord

    Workable

    Budget around £73,750 deposit plus stamp duty and fees. Manageable, but less forgiving than the cheaper northern markets if something goes wrong.

    What is the average rental yield in Hastings?

    The average gross rental yield in Hastings is approximately 5.5%. On a typical £295,000 property that works out at roughly £1,352 per month in rent before mortgage costs, letting fees, insurance and maintenance. Net yield after costs is usually 1.5–2.5 percentage points lower.

    Is Hastings good for HMO investment?

    Less so — With a population of 95,000, sharer demand in Hastings is limited. HMO conversions are higher risk here than a standard family let. Always check the local authority's licensing scheme and any Article 4 direction before budgeting for a conversion.
